How We Evaluate Proxy Providers
A useful comparison should begin with the workload.
1. Success rate on your actual targets
A provider may perform well on easy HTTP targets and fail on heavily protected retail, travel, or social platforms. Generic network claims do not reveal this.
Test a representative URL set. Measure successful responses, blocks, CAPTCHAs, empty pages, retry count, and cost per valid record.
2. Proxy type fit
The four common categories solve different problems.
Residential proxies route traffic through consumer-network IP addresses. They are useful when targets apply stronger reputation and location checks.
ISP proxies are static IPs associated with internet service providers but hosted for stable, long-running use. They are useful when you need a consistent IP identity.
Datacenter proxies are usually faster and cheaper for high-throughput workloads, but some targets identify datacenter ranges more aggressively.
Mobile proxies use mobile-network IP space. They are useful for mobile app testing, carrier or location checks, and workloads where mobile-network identity matters.
A provider that is excellent for rotating residential traffic may be a poor fit for persistent ISP sessions.
3. Session control
Check whether the provider supports per-request rotation, configurable sticky sessions, explicit session identifiers, and predictable session expiration.
For scraping, rapid rotation can distribute requests. For account-linked or multi-step workflows, changing IPs mid-session can break state.

4. Geographic and network targeting
Country targeting is not enough for every project. Some teams need state, city, ZIP code, ASN, ISP, or carrier targeting.
Do not pay for targeting precision you never use. But if your application depends on local pricing, ad verification, or regional availability, coarse geography can create bad data.
5. Authentication and integration
Username and password authentication is easy to automate. IP allowlisting can be convenient in fixed environments. The best providers support common proxy protocols and provide clear examples for Python, Node.js, curl, browsers, and automation frameworks.
For teams with many workers, check sub-user management, credential rotation, usage limits, and API-based configuration.
6. Observability
You need to know why a job failed.
Useful metrics include bandwidth, request volume, location distribution, connection errors, authentication failures, and target-level success rates. A proxy dashboard should complement your own application logs rather than replace them.
7. Network sourcing and abuse controls
Residential proxy networks raise important security and consent questions. Ask how residential IPs are sourced, how participant consent is handled, what acceptable-use controls exist, and how abuse complaints are processed.
This is not merely a brand issue. In 2024, academic researchers highlighted the security risks created by residential proxy networks deployed without proper authorization in some environments. Do Not Choose a Proxy Provider by IP Pool Size Alone
IP pool size is one of the most repeated metrics in proxy marketing. It is also one of the easiest metrics to misuse.
A network with a large number of globally distributed IPs may still have limited inventory in the city or carrier you need. It may rotate through poor-quality endpoints for your target. A smaller provider may perform better because its routes, session control, and target fit are stronger.
Use a benchmark that reflects your production workload.
Build a target test set
Create a list of 50 to 500 URLs representing your real targets. Include easy pages, JavaScript pages, protected pages, and multiple geographies.
Define a valid result
An HTTP 200 response is not necessarily success. A valid result may require the expected page title, product field, schema object, or minimum text length.
Run the same request policy
Use the same concurrency, timeout, retry budget, and session strategy for every provider.

Measure cost per valid result
Track:
- valid result rate
- median and p95 response time
- block rate
- CAPTCHA rate
- average attempts per valid result
- bandwidth per valid result
- cost per 1,000 valid records
The best proxy provider is the one that wins on the metric your business actually pays for.
Match the Proxy Type to the Request
A mature scraping pipeline may route low-risk public pages through datacenter proxies, escalate repeated blocks to residential networks, use sticky residential or ISP sessions for multi-step flows, and reserve mobile proxies for workloads where mobile-network identity matters. JavaScript-heavy or highly protected targets may be cheaper to send to a browser or unblocker layer than to retry repeatedly. This tiered policy can reduce cost and make failure analysis clearer.
Proxy Provider Red Flags
Be cautious when residential network sourcing is unclear, acceptable-use enforcement appears weak, location claims are vague, or sticky-session behavior is poorly documented. Also reject benchmarks that count every HTTP 200 as success or test only one easy website. A block page can return status 200, and provider performance varies sharply by target.

Frequently Asked Questions
What is the best proxy provider for web scraping?
There is no universal winner. LycheeIP is a strong developer-first option, while Bright Data and Oxylabs fit larger web-data operations. Decodo is a flexible all-rounder. Test providers against your real target list before committing.
Are residential proxies better than datacenter proxies?
Residential proxies are often more suitable for targets that apply stronger IP reputation checks. Datacenter proxies are usually faster and more economical. Many scraping systems use datacenter proxies first and escalate difficult requests to residential networks.
What is an ISP proxy?
An ISP proxy is a static proxy address associated with an internet service provider and hosted for stable use. It combines a persistent session model with an ISP-associated IP identity.
Should I use rotating or sticky proxies?
Use rotating proxies for independent requests where spreading traffic across IPs is helpful. Use sticky sessions for multi-step workflows, session continuity, and tasks where changing the IP mid-process can break state.
How do I compare proxy provider pricing?
Calculate cost per valid result, not only price per gigabyte or per IP. Include retry rate, bandwidth, browser overhead, blocked responses, and operational time.
Are free proxies safe for production scraping?
Free public proxies are generally a poor choice for production data pipelines because reliability, privacy, ownership, and abuse risk can be difficult to verify. Use a provider with clear sourcing, authentication, support, and acceptable-use controls.
